Temperature, Portage weather

Portage’s temperature has been recorded since the late 1800s. The city’s highest temperature on record is 104°F (40°C), which was set in July 1936. The lowest temperature on record is -26°F (-32°C), which was set in January 1884.

Precipitation

Portage’s precipitation has also been recorded since the late 1800s. The city’s wettest year on record is 1881, when it received 52 inches (132 cm) of precipitation. The driest year on record is 1930, when it received only 21 inches (53 cm) of precipitation.

Portage weather forecasting relies on a combination of historical data, current observations, and numerical weather prediction models. These models use complex mathematical equations to simulate atmospheric conditions and predict future weather patterns.

Accuracy and Limitations of Forecasting Models

The accuracy of weather forecasts depends on several factors, including the quality of the input data, the sophistication of the model, and the predictability of the weather itself. Generally, short-term forecasts (up to a few days) are more accurate than long-term forecasts (weeks or months).
